The Turbines Market grew from USD 24.02 billion in 2024 to USD 25.77 billion in 2025. It is expected to continue growing at a CAGR of 7.71%, reaching USD 37.51 billion by 2030.

Transformative Shifts in Turbine Technology and Market Dynamics

The turbine industry is currently experiencing a period of profound transformation. Rapid technological advancements, coupled with a changing regulatory environment and a surge in digital integration, have redefined how manufacturers and insurers view turbine performance and efficiency. Increasing emphasis on sustainability and renewable energy further underscores the need for turbines that not only deliver high performance but also reduce environmental footprints.

Significant breakthroughs in sensor technology, predictive maintenance, and data analytics have paved the way for turbines to operate more intelligently. This has resulted in enhanced operational efficiencies, where remote monitoring and automated control systems are laying the groundwork for improved safety and reliability. Progressive market players are investing in research and development projects that support dual fuel technologies and direct drive mechanisms. More importantly, the increasing convergence between mechanical engineering and digital solutions is spearheading improvements in fuel efficiency, noise reduction, and overall operational longevity.

This dynamic shift is also visible in market demand; industries ranging from aerospace to energy sectors are rapidly adapting to the increased need for turbines that can meet stringent performance criteria in increasingly competitive environments. A clear demonstration of this transformation is the arrival of advanced control technologies that not only optimize turbine functionality but also provide a predictive edge when it comes to maintenance. As standard practices give way to technology-driven approaches, the industry is steadily moving toward a future characterized by enhanced modularity, scalability, and resilience.

Regional Perspectives and Emerging Market Trends

A holistic view of the turbine market essentializes an understanding of its regional dynamics. In the Americas, the demand for turbines has been closely linked to an aggressive embrace of renewable energy initiatives and an emphasis on upgrading existing energy infrastructures. Here, technological innovations are adopted rapidly in both the commercial and public sector, where policies and financial incentives tend to favor modern turbine technologies.

In the region encompassing Europe, the Middle East, and Africa, there exists a robust environment dedicated to sustainability and energy security. European countries, for example, have developed stringent regulatory standards which mandate higher efficiency and lower emissions, thereby encouraging turbine manufacturers to push the envelope with progressive innovations. Meanwhile, countries in the Middle East benefit from robust investments into energy infrastructure modernization, while Africa is gradually adopting newer technologies to bridge the energy access gap. Across these diverse geographies, continuous advancements in turbine technology have fostered an environment where efficiency, reliability, and performance are at the forefront of strategic initiatives.

The Asia-Pacific region emerges as a critical growth market, driven by rapid urbanization, industrialization, and increasing power demands. In this region, integrated production capacities and the swift adoption of digital controls have paved the way for realizing optimized performance metrics in both traditional and renewable energy sectors. This regional insight showcases how local market trends are not only fostering innovation but also instilling a renewed focus on environmentally mindful energy generation practices.
